Business Context and Reporting Period
This Form 6-K filing by Royal Dutch Shell plc, dated October 28, 2010, serves as a report of a foreign private issuer to the U.S. Securities and Exchange Commission. The document does not contain financial results for a specific reporting period but instead announces the intended timetable for the 2011 quarterly interim dividends.

Guidance, Outlook, and Risks
Dividend Timetable: The Board has announced the schedule for 2011 interim dividends, with the first quarter announcement expected on April 28, 2011, and payment on June 27, 2011. Subsequent quarters follow a similar quarterly cadence.
Risks and Forward-Looking Statements: The filing includes a comprehensive cautionary note regarding forward-looking statements. Key risks identified that could cause actual results to differ from expectations include:
- Price fluctuations in crude oil and natural gas.
- Changes in product demand and currency fluctuations.
- Drilling and production results and reserve estimates.
- Environmental, physical, and political risks, including expropriation.
- Regulatory developments regarding climate change and sanctions.
